[发明专利]视频处理方法和装置、电子设备、计算机可读存储介质有效
申请号: | 201910231916.0 | 申请日: | 2019-03-26 |
公开(公告)号: | CN109963081B | 公开(公告)日: | 2021-03-12 |
发明(设计)人: | 徐锐 | 申请(专利权)人: | OPPO广东移动通信有限公司 |
主分类号: | H04N5/232 | 分类号: | H04N5/232;H04N5/217 |
代理公司: | 广州华进联合专利商标代理有限公司 44224 | 代理人: | 方高明;谢曲曲 |
地址: | 523860 广东*** | 国省代码: | 广东;44 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 视频 处理 方法 装置 电子设备 计算机 可读 存储 介质 | ||
本申请涉及一种视频处理方法、装置、计算机设备和存储介质。所述方法包括:通过处理器接收图像传感器发送的至少两个组合数据,并将每一个组合数据进行解析得到对应的第一图像帧和第一角速度数据,其中,第一角速度数据用于表示图像传感器在采集第一图像帧时的抖动程度;根据解析得到的第一角速度数据分别对各个第一图像帧进行抖动补偿,得到对应的目标图像帧;根据得到的目标图像帧生成视频文件。上述视频处理方法、装置、电子设备和存储介质能够提高了视频图像帧的处理效率。
技术领域
本申请涉及计算机技术领域,特别是涉及一种视频处理方法、装置、电子设备、计算机可读存储介质。
背景技术
随着计算机技术的发展,越来越多领域应用到摄像头的拍摄功能,对摄像头应用场景的要求也越来越复杂。在摄像头的拍摄视频的过程中,经常会出现震动或者抖动的情况。为了保证拍摄的视频画面更具有可视化,需要过滤掉环境中的震动,即对拍摄的画面进行补偿。
发明内容
本申请实施例提供一种视频处理方法、装置、电子设备、计算机可读存储介质,可以提高视频图像帧的处理效率。
一种视频处理方法,所述方法包括:
通过所述处理器接收所述图像传感器发送的至少两个组合数据,并将每一个所述组合数据进行解析得到对应的第一图像帧和第一角速度数据,其中,所述第一角速度数据用于表示所述图像传感器在采集所述第一图像帧时的抖动程度;
根据解析得到的所述第一角速度数据分别对各个所述第一图像帧进行抖动补偿,得到对应的目标图像帧;
根据得到的所述目标图像帧生成视频文件。
一种视频处理装置,应用于电子设备,所述电子设备包括图像传感器和处理器,所述图像传感器与所述处理器连接,所述装置包括:
解析模块,用于通过所述处理器接收所述图像传感器发送的至少两个组合数据,并将每一个所述组合数据进行解析得到对应的第一图像帧和第一角速度数据,其中,所述第一角速度数据用于表示所述图像传感器在采集所述图像帧时的抖动程度;
抖动补偿模块,用于根据解析得到的所述第一角速度数据分别对各个所述第一图像帧进行抖动补偿,得到对应的目标图像帧;
视频文件生成模块,用于根据得到的所述目标图像帧生成视频文件。
一种电子设备,包括存储器和处理器,所述存储器存储有计算机程序,所述处理器执行所述计算机程序时实现上述视频处理方法所述的步骤。
一种计算机可读存储介质,其上存储有计算机程序,所述计算机程序被处理器执行时实现上述视频处理方法所述的步骤。
上述视频处理方法、装置、计算机设备和存储介质,通过处理器对接收的至少两个组合数据进行解析,得到对应的第一图像帧和第一角速度数据,根据解析得到的第一角速度数据分别对各个第一图像帧进行抖动补偿,得到对应的目标图像帧。由于组合数据中第一图像帧和第一角速度数据是绑定的,那么解析之后的第一图像帧和第一角速度数据就是对应的,无需再将获取的第一图像帧和第一角速度数据进行匹配,提高了视频图像帧的处理效率。
附图说明
为了更清楚地说明本申请实施例或现有技术中的技术方案,下面将对实施例或现有技术描述中所需要使用的附图作简单地介绍,显而易见地,下面描述中的附图仅仅是本申请的一些实施例,对于本领域普通技术人员来讲,在不付出创造性劳动的前提下,还可以根据这些附图获得其他的附图。
图1为一个实施例中视频处理方法的应用环境图;
图2为一个实施例中视频处理方法的流程图;
图3为另一个实施例中视频处理方法的流程图;
图4为又一个实施例中视频处理方法的流程图;
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于OPPO广东移动通信有限公司,未经OPPO广东移动通信有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201910231916.0/2.html,转载请声明来源钻瓜专利网。